To be honest, I don't really see how anything in the page device 
dictionary could have any real bearing, since this is apparently all 
decided in TeX.

If you can describe what information you want I can tell you whether its 
likely to be available, and how, but I don't really see how anything in 
the PostScript environment has a lot of bearing. If you insist on using 
bitmap fonts, then the resolution matters, certainly, beyond that 
possibly the default transfer fucntion (which is in the graphics state, 
not the page device dictionary) 
 
> If my question has no answer, that is fine; I can just make it manually
> specified only; although it may be good to figure it out automatically.

As I say I can't see how you can determine much of this from PostScript. 
Part of the point of PostScript is that you are shielded from device-
specific decisions.
